Building a Resilient IT Infrastructure for 2025: A Guide for the GCC

MobizBy Mobiz

As GCC countries embrace digital transformation, building a resilient IT infrastructure has become more essential than ever. The region’s rapid technological advancements, coupled with increasing cyber threats, require a strategy that prioritizes sustainability, security, and scalability. Below are actionable steps that GCC organizations can take to prepare for 2025.

1. Embrace Cloud Computing

Hybrid Cloud Solutions
First, organizations should consider utilizing hybrid cloud infrastructures. This approach combines the benefits of both public and private clouds, enhancing flexibility and scalability. By doing so, businesses can adjust resources to meet demand quickly.

Disaster Recovery
Additionally, investing in cloud-based disaster recovery solutions is crucial. These systems ensure that critical data is securely backed up and recoverable in case of failures, minimizing downtime.

2. Focus on Cybersecurity

Multi-layered Security
Implementing a multi-layered security framework is key. A combination of firewalls, intrusion detection systems, and regular security audits helps protect against evolving cyber threats. These layers work together to defend sensitive data and infrastructure.

Employee Training
Moreover, regular cybersecurity training for employees is necessary. Since human error remains a common vulnerability, empowering staff to recognize phishing attempts and secure data can greatly reduce risks.

Zero Trust Architecture
Adopting a Zero Trust Architecture is another critical step. This model ensures that access to systems and resources is continually verified, regardless of a user’s location. As a result, security risks are minimized both internally and externally.

3. Leverage Artificial Intelligence (AI) and Automation

AI-driven Analytics
AI offers valuable tools for organizations. AI-driven analytics allow businesses to predict potential issues before they escalate. By doing so, they can make informed decisions that enhance operational efficiency and minimize downtime.

Automation Tools
In addition, implementing automation in routine IT processes is essential. This reduces human error, shortens response times to incidents, and improves overall system reliability.

4. Ensure Scalability and Flexibility

Modular Infrastructure
To remain agile, organizations should design an IT infrastructure with modular upgrades. This strategy allows businesses to adapt quickly to new technologies without requiring a complete system overhaul, ensuring long-term sustainability.

Capacity Planning
Furthermore, capacity planning is critical. Regular assessments of future needs—based on growth projections and emerging technologies—help ensure the infrastructure can accommodate increasing demands.

5. Invest in Internet of Things (IoT) Integration

Smart Solutions
Integrating IoT devices provides organizations with a powerful tool for better monitoring and control of infrastructure. This integration can lead to improved operational efficiency and significant cost savings.

Data Management
However, managing the large volumes of data generated by IoT devices is a challenge. As such, businesses must develop data management strategies that ensure insights are effectively analyzed and utilized.

6. Establish Strong Partnerships

Vendor Collaboration
Building strong relationships with technology vendors is vital. By staying updated on the latest innovations, businesses can take advantage of best practices and cutting-edge solutions to strengthen their infrastructure.

Public-Private Partnerships
In addition, public-private partnerships are essential for improving national cybersecurity and infrastructure resilience. Collaborating with government initiatives provides organizations with valuable resources and expertise.

7. Sustainability Initiatives

Green IT Practices
Implementing sustainable IT practices benefits both the environment and the business. Energy-efficient data centers and responsible e-waste management are examples of initiatives that reduce costs and minimize the carbon footprint.

Regulatory Compliance
Moreover, ensuring compliance with local and international regulations is crucial. Organizations must stay updated on sustainability and data protection laws to avoid penalties and maintain their reputation.

8. Continuous Monitoring and Improvement

Performance Metrics
It’s important to establish key performance indicators (KPIs) that track IT infrastructure performance. Regular monitoring helps identify potential issues early, ensuring systems remain reliable and efficient.

Feedback Loops
Finally, creating feedback mechanisms is essential. Gathering insights from users and stakeholders enables organizations to continually improve their infrastructure and meet evolving business needs.

Conclusion: Preparing for the Future of IT Infrastructure in the GCC

As the GCC looks ahead to 2025, a resilient IT infrastructure will be a key differentiator for success. By embracing cloud computing, enhancing cybersecurity, leveraging AI and automation, and focusing on sustainability, organizations can create a robust framework that supports digital transformation. Adapting to these strategies not only enhances resilience but also drives innovation in an increasingly complex digital world.
